From: Cory Chaplin Date: Mon, 31 Mar 2014 19:16:17 +0000 (+0200) Subject: Text theme fixes X-Git-Url: https://vcs.fsf.org/?a=commitdiff_plain;h=b62f086ffe6a7171f147442cd36e78bb181cd467;p=KiwiIRC.git Text theme fixes --- diff --git a/client/assets/text_themes/default.json b/client/assets/text_themes/default.json index 4df00ac..44dc8db 100644 --- a/client/assets/text_themes/default.json +++ b/client/assets/text_themes/default.json @@ -1,19 +1,3 @@ -/** - * TEXT THEMES SYNTAX - * - * %N: nickname - * %C[digit]: color - * %C: channel - * %J: ident - * %H: host - * %R: realname - * %B: bold - * %I: italic - * %U: underline - * %O: cancel styles - * %T: translated text - **/ - { "client_models_channel_join": "== %N %T", "client_models_channel_part": "== %N %T", diff --git a/client/src/models/network.js b/client/src/models/network.js index 23987bf..dcb2780 100644 --- a/client/src/models/network.js +++ b/client/src/models/network.js @@ -168,11 +168,6 @@ // Trim any whitespace off the name channel_name = channel_name.trim(); - // If not a valid channel name, display a warning - if (!that.isChannelName(channel_name)) { - that.panels.server.addMsg('', styleText('client_models_network_channel_invalid_name', {'%T': translateText('client_models_network_channel_invalid_name'), '%C': channel_name})); - _kiwi.app.message.text(channel_name + ' ' + _kiwi.global.i18n.translate('client_models_network_channel_invalid_name').fetch(), {timeout: 5000}); - return; // Add channel_prefix in front of the first channel if missing if (that.get('channel_prefix').indexOf(channel_name[0]) === -1) { // Could be many prefixes but '#' is highly likely the required one @@ -191,6 +186,7 @@ that.gateway.join(channel_name, channel_key); }); + return panels; }, diff --git a/client/src/views/texttheme.js b/client/src/views/texttheme.js index ec56cf1..c85f1c2 100644 --- a/client/src/views/texttheme.js +++ b/client/src/views/texttheme.js @@ -1,3 +1,19 @@ +/** + * TEXT THEMES SYNTAX + * + * %N: nickname + * %C[digit]: color + * %C: channel + * %J: ident + * %H: host + * %R: realname + * %B: bold + * %I: italic + * %U: underline + * %O: cancel styles + * %T: translated text + **/ + _kiwi.view.TextTheme = _kiwi.view.Panel.extend({ initialize: function(text_theme) { this.text_theme = text_theme; diff --git a/config.example.js b/config.example.js index 1314152..96efa1c 100644 --- a/config.example.js +++ b/config.example.js @@ -178,6 +178,7 @@ conf.client = { nick: 'kiwi_?', settings: { theme: 'relaxed', + text_theme: 'default', channel_list_style: 'tabs', scrollback: 250, show_joins_parts: true,